Product Overview
Fmoc-Tyr(Po(Obzl)Oh)-Oh is a specialized reagent designed for peptide synthesis, widely used in research and educational settings. This product is known for its high purity and reliability, ensuring consistent results in laboratory experiments. The Fmoc (Fluorenylmethyloxycarbonyl) group protects the amino group, allowing for controlled and efficient peptide synthesis. The phosphotyrosine derivative, with its benzyl protection, is crucial for studying phosphorylation processes.
